Is the SaniTred LRB the product that I would use in between my driveway slabs? I am talking about the area where the wood slats they put in when they pour the driveway have rotted and I need to put filler in there. Thanks.
Answer:
Yes:
Wall/Floor Joints, Expansion Joints, Cracks and Holes:
- The first thing you would do is prepare the joints, cracks and holes. Meaning remove any loose deteriorated substrate, make sure the substrate is clean, dry, free of any previous applied products, and foreign matter.
- Prime the joints, cracks and holes with 1 coat of PermaFlex (240 sq ft per gal).
- Patch and profile any joints, cracks, holes, etc… using LRB/TAV mixture (Liquid Rubber Base, Thickening Activator). LRB can be used by itself (as a liquid membrane) to smooth out any horizontal surface (at any thickness) or can be used like a coating over horizontal, vertical, and inverted surfaces. Wall/floor junctions require a 1″ bead of LRB/TAV mixture.
